WebA small business is a company that: Employs less than 250 employees. Has a turnover of less than €50 million or with €43 million or less on the total balance sheet. Within this category, a small business can further be defined as a medium, small, or micro business. A micro business has no more than 10 employees and a turnover of under €2 ...
